Output 95bf53ad54e0f578296778c37f9cc3914268b2032a358f5d4ef6eb9222e449e7:0

value
28149
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 14c15be53126b4546838b9a5db04b65d4f2f800c OP_EQUALVERIFY OP_CHECKSIG
address
12tk9eszjsFrFe8o8LfWJxb282MeHafyV2
transaction
95bf53ad54e0f578296778c37f9cc3914268b2032a358f5d4ef6eb9222e449e7
spent
true